Sydney Trail Half Marathon - Winter Edition
The Winter Edition of the Sydney Trail Half Marathon takes place on Saturday, 4 July 2026 and Sunday, 5 July 2026 at Lake Parramatta Reserve in Sydney. The event is a single-lap trail race covering 21 KM with total elevation gain and loss of +386 m / -386 m.
The course runs through a mix of waterfront trails, technical single-track sections and fire trails. Runners will pass lakeside viewpoints, a waterfall and stands of eucalypt canopy. Access to Hunts Creek Reserve and the waterfall requires multiple road crossings where marshals will assist with safe passage. The event enforces a strict four hour cutoff for the half marathon.
Organisers require each athlete to carry mandatory safety gear at all times: a fully charged mobile phone with a live SIM, a compression bandage and water carrying capacity of at least 500 ml. The race is cupless; participants must bring their own cup or bottle for aid stations.
Aid support includes provisions at the 9.5 km and 14.5 km marks and an additional station at the finish, offering hydration options and energy foods. Event services include bib collection during race week and on race morning, a dedicated bag drop gazebo, on-course marking and free race photos. The field is limited to 450 runners per day. Post-race items include a finisher medal and a bucket hat, with a post-race BBQ and cafe available near the finish and a nearby swimming area.
